• ベストアンサー
※ ChatGPTを利用し、要約された質問です(原文:PHP 連想( 2~多次元 )配列の向き変換)

PHP連想配列の向き変換

このQ&Aのポイント
  • PHPで連想(2~多次元)配列の向き変換を行う方法について解説します。
  • 連想(2~多次元)配列を上下反転させる処理を示します。
  • 具体的なコード例として、PHPで連想(2~多次元)配列の向きを変更するfunctionを実装する方法を紹介します。

質問者が選んだベストアンサー

  • ベストアンサー
  • yambejp
  • ベストアンサー率51% (3827/7415)
回答No.1

>各階層ごと出てくる用素数 数が同じでも要素が違うとかなり散らかった感じになるので注意 あとは単純に二重でforeachしてやれば? <?PHP $associative_multi_d_array = array('a'=>array('a'=>1,'b'=>2),'b'=>array('a'=>1,'b'=>2),'c'=>array('a'=>1,'b'=>2)); $temp=array(); foreach($associative_multi_d_array as $key1 => $array){ foreach($array as $key2 => $val){ $temp[$key2][$key1]=$val; } } $associative_multi_d_array=$temp; print_r($associative_multi_d_array);

okwave67232
質問者

お礼

大変参考になりました。